LED Driver Suits Backlighting Applications

Oct. 15, 2013
Advanced Power Electronics Corp. (USA) has launched a new step-up converter capable of efficiently driving up to eight white LEDs in series for backlighting applications.

The APE1612-3 uses current mode, 1.2MHz fixed frequency architecture to regulate the LED current, which is set using an external current sense resistor.

The APE1612-3 features a low 300mV feedback voltage that reduces power loss and improves efficiency. The OV pin monitors the output voltage and turns off the converter if an over-voltage condition is present due to an open circuit condition. The APE1612-3 includes under-voltage lockout, current limiting and thermal shutdown protection preventing damage from an output overload.

The APE1612TY-HF-3 is shipped in a small RoHS/REACH-compliant TSOT-26 package.
